C6000的EMIF读写速度有多快?

[复制链接]
 楼主| markman 发表于 2008-5-16 16:51 | 显示全部楼层 |阅读模式
  比如读取C2的空间的数据,EMIF设置为32bit异步模式,EMIF时钟是50MHz,读写速度能达到50/4×32=400Mbit/s么?
  哪位大侠有专门测试过的请指教,先谢了。
mac001 发表于 2008-5-21 15:03 | 显示全部楼层

同步模式下的速度应该更快

TI_CPIC 发表于 2008-5-21 15:40 | 显示全部楼层

异步模式下,需要设置setup, strobe和hold time来配置速度

异步模式下,需要对setup, strobe 和hold time 进行配置来获得需要的速度。比如一个典型的存储器,可以进行如下配置:
Setup time = 1 cycle, or 20ns (= 1/50MHz)
Strobe time = 4 cycle, or 80ns
Hold time = 0 

这样的话,读写速度就是1/(20ns*5)=10M word/s = 320M bit/s
当然,如果说异步存储器的access time 很快,小于20ns的话。可以吧Strobe time设置成1 cycle。这样速度就是:
1/(20ns*2) = 25M word/s = 800M bit/s. 
您需要登录后才可以回帖 登录 | 注册

本版积分规则

10

主题

20

帖子

0

粉丝
快速回复 在线客服 返回列表 返回顶部

10

主题

20

帖子

0

粉丝
快速回复 在线客服 返回列表 返回顶部